Project Description and Background: The King County Rural Library District dba King County Library System (KCLS) requests the submittal of statement of qualifications for the following project: Design of a backup power system capable of operating the North Bend Library’s - lighting, HVAC systems, core service operations for up to thirty-six hours during utility outages the design solution should include solar panels, battery system, and generator, if required the system should include automatic transfer from utility power when service is not available The North Bend Library is approximately 9,774 SF located at 115 E 4th Street, North Bend, WA 98045 . Services required are expected to include the following: • Planning & Feasibility: o Review existing information and perform a site audit and power use analysis for the Project. o Consider KCLS’s service levels, space utilization, and site security considerations, during power outages in the area. o Verify site suitability and factors that may influence constructability and costs. • Design & Engineering: o Provide all design phase services. o Produce plans, specifications, cost estimates and timelines necessary for construction. o Coordinate systems with existing HVAC, electrical, security, and telecommunications systems. o Consult with and update KCLS Facilities Staff. • Procurement: o Once authorized, provide Bid services including but not limited to bid document administration, pre-bid meeting, responding to requests for information, issuing addendum, review of bids and recommendation to award. • Construction Consulting: o Once authorized, provide ongoing full Engineering consulting services including but not limited to review of submittals, requests for information, change orders evaluations, and final field inspections/commissioning oversight. The chosen firm will also be available to the contracted installation vendor to answer questions that arise as part of typical construction. KCLS will negotiate contracts for consulting and engineering services for the project on the basis of demonstrated competence and qualification for the type of professional services required at fair and reasonable prices. Preference will be given to submittals showing experience and expertise designing backup power systems serving public spaces in areas prone to power outages. Firms engaged in the lawful practice of electrical consulting and engineering are also encouraged to submit a statement of qualifications and performance data annually to KCLS. KCLS will evaluate current statements of qualifications and performance data it has on file, together with those that are submitted for this specific proposed project.
